Basilwood Channel is a narrow watercourse in a residential sector of northern Dallas. Designed as part of the city’s drainage and flood management system, the channel runs parallel to streets and between homes, providing essential hydrological function.
While not intended for recreation, the area contributes to urban green infrastructure. Seasonal vegetation and occasional wildlife can be seen along the waterline, adding subtle natural elements to the neighborhood landscape.
